What Can Operators Expect From a Modern Terminal Operating System (TOS) ?
Modern Terminal Operating Systems (TOS) represent a significant advancement in port efficiency and operational intelligence. A robust TOS digitally integrates disparate departments and workflows, providing terminal operators with real-time visibility across all aspects of their operations—from machinery to cargo movement. This integrated data ecosystem enables proactive decision-making and optimized resource allocation, ultimately enhancing productivity and responsiveness. First Container Ship To Run On Brazilian-Made Ethanol Sets Sail From Port Of Santos
A significant advancement in sustainable maritime practices occurred Tuesday as the first container ship powered by Brazilian-made ethanol departed from the Port of Santos. This pioneering vessel represents a crucial step toward decarbonizing global shipping, demonstrating the viability of alternative fuels. The initiative underscores Brazil’s leadership in biofuels and highlights the potential for innovative solutions to address climate change.
